TeamsFX bot stopped working (NullReferenceException on proactive messaging) - clarification on deprecation vs platform changes

I have an existing Microsoft Teams bot built using the TeamsFX SDK (created early 2025). It worked reliably until recently, but now shows the following issue without any code or configuration changes on our side:

System.NullReferenceException: Object reference not set to an instance of an object.

This happens for proactive messaging using adapter.ContinueConversationAsync.
Other functions like turnContext.SendActivityAsync still work.

Code that throws error

await adapter.ContinueConversationAsync(

_botAppId,

conversationReference,

async (turnContext, ct) =>

{

    await turnContext.SendActivityAsync("<message>");

},

req.HttpContext.RequestAborted);

The method itself is marked as deprecated:

'IChannelAdapter.ContinueConversationAsync(string, ConversationReference,

AgentCallbackHandler, CancellationToken)' is obsolete:

'Use ContinueConversationAsync(ClaimsIdentity, ConversationReference,

AgentCallbackHandler, CancellationToken)'

I updated the demo to use the recommended overload:

ContinueConversationAsync(

ClaimsIdentity,

ConversationReference,

AgentCallbackHandler,

CancellationToken)

However, this results in the same NullReferenceException.

I’m aware that the TeamsFX SDK was deprecated in September 2025, but I’m trying to understand whether this behavior is due to:

An explicit service-side change (e.g. auth/token flow retirement), or

A bug / incompatibility introduced during the deprecation window, or

Something tenant/environment specific

Specifically, I’d appreciate clarification on:

Have any underlying services or authentication flows that TeamsFX bots rely on (especially proactive messaging) been disabled or changed?

Is this behavior expected during the TeamsFX deprecation support window (through September 2026)?

For new enterprise-wide bots (e.g. intranet news distribution), is the current Teams SDK / Microsoft 365 Agents SDK expected to be stable long-term?

We are already migrating to the current Teams SDK, but this incident raises concerns around long-term platform stability and support expectations.

    Based on what I understand and what I’ve been able to verify, let me clarify a few points and share some practical troubleshooting steps:

    1) About TeamsFx deprecation and your error path

    • You’re right that TeamsFx SDK is in deprecation and Microsoft recommends migrating to the Teams SDK (for Teams‑only apps) or the Microsoft 365 Agents SDK (for multi‑channel/agent scenarios). Deprecation here means no new feature work or official support; however, the SDK still exists, is widely used by the community, and there is a lot of documentation and samples around it.
    • The exception you’re seeing is thrown in adapter.ContinueConversationAsync(...), which belongs to the Bot Framework layer / adapter, not to TeamsFx itself. Moreover, the signature you quoted IChannelAdapter.ContinueConversationAsync(string, ConversationReference, AgentCallbackHandler, CancellationToken)maps to the new Microsoft 365 Agents SDK surface (notice IChannelAdapter and AgentCallbackHandler), rather than TeamsFx. Could you confirm this matches the stack and package versions you’re using?

    This strongly suggests the issue is may not caused by TeamsFx deprecation. The behavior you’re hitting is unexpected for proactive messaging on the adapter layer.

    2) Any recent service‑side changes?

    I couldn't find any public notice that proactive messaging has been disabled or changed service‑side for Teams bots. I’m also not seeing similar widespread reports from other users at this time. This points to something environment‑specific or SDK/configuration related rather than a platform retirement.

    3) Practical troubleshooting for the NullReferenceException

    From past cases and samples, the following have been common causes and fixes:

    1. App ID / configuration value is null at runtime
      If your code path previously called the overload with string appId, please ensure the value is actually present in your environment (e.g., MicrosoftAppId or the correct setting name in your host).
    2. Refresh or minimally reconstruct the ConversationReference
      Even if you persisted an ConversationReference object that looks valid, the stored serviceUrl can become stale over time. A suggestion is to store the minimal set of properties (e.g., serviceUrl, channelId, conversation.id, user.id, bot.id) and reconstruct a new ConversationReference when needed, or re‑capture it from a recent user turn. Also, try testing with a new captured ConversationReference from new activity to see if the issue still persists.

    4) On the stability of the newer SDKs

    For new development, Microsoft’s current guidance is to use Teams SDK (Teams‑only) or Microsoft 365 Agents SDK (multi‑channel). Although these SDKs are newer and some areas still have fewer samples than the old stack, they are the officially supported path and will continue to receive fixes and updates, which is the right direction for long‑term stability.
